Newport MKS Excimer Laser Mirror, High Energy, 25.4 mm Diameter, 45°, 308 nm 10QM20EM.25

Description
The 10QM20EM.25 is a 25.4 mm diameter, 6.35 mm thick High Energy Excimer Laser Mirror coated for 308 nm. Its reflectivity at this wavelength is greater than 99% for both s- and p-polarization, and it is optimized for 45° AOI. Newport's High Energy Excimer Laser Mirrors feature ultra-hard dielectric coatings on UV Grade Fused Silica substrates to resist damage from high power lasers. The coating is highly durable and will withstand repeated cleaning.
